A sewage backup poses significant health risks, as raw sewage contains harmful microorganisms that can cause severe infections. Symptoms of sewage-related illnesses may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, fever, and skin rashes.

### Health Risks of Sewage Backups

Exposure to untreated sewage can lead to a range of health issues, including:

* **Bacterial infections:** Salmonella, E. coli, and Legionella are common bacteria found in sewage that can cause severe illnesses, including gastrointestinal disorders, urinary tract infections, and pneumonia.
* **Viral infections:** Hepatitis A and norovirus can be transmitted through contact with sewage. These viruses can cause liver damage, vomiting, and diarrhea.
* **Parasitic infections:** Cryptosporidium and Giardia are parasites that can cause gastrointestinal issues and dehydration.
* **Chemical hazards:** Sewage contains various chemicals, including ammonia, hydrogen sulfide, and methane. These chemicals can irritate the eyes, skin, and respiratory system.

### Is a Sewer Backup a Biohazard?

Yes, a sewer backup is considered a biohazard due to the presence of harmful microorganisms. It is crucial to contact a professional Sewage Cleanup Service promptly to mitigate the health risks and prevent further contamination.
